Transaction e01566f6059b5770152f44496b00b1919d42d17eb90629167f48126301833349
1 Input
1 Output
-
e01566f6059b5770152f44496b00b1919d42d17eb90629167f48126301833349:0
- value
- 985892
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a29f4483229a50c9ef1d619e9ab5442639d3569 OP_EQUAL
- address
- 36zZNhbNFzMP8xBAn9Efxcyvp3EaJsy36S